Sebu + Misho + Serj Tankian

“Introvert (Call Me Crazy)” is a collaboration between three close friends who couldn’t be further apart geographically or artistically. Sebu, best known for his band Capital Cities' indie/dance smash “Safe and Sound”, lives in Los Angeles; System of a Down growler Serj Tankian is currently residing in New Zealand; and rapper/poet Misho hails from what all three call their homeland, Armenia. The song is about introversion, desperation and psychosis; and the trip-hop beat is experimental and dark yet easy on the ears.
